Review №4

Bouldered. Good climbing but grades maxed out at V9, so it depends on what you are looking for. New bouldering and fitness area added a lot to the existing facility. Full size campus board now. Would have given 5 stars, but the gym is still missing a few of the modern amenities. Any brand training board (or even a spray wall), a variety of hang boards (think there was only 2 and none in the annex building), sauna.

Review №29

Great place. The top roping routes are really well done. One star off because their ratings on the bouldering wall are really inconsistent. 2 routes will both be rated V1 but one will be much, much harder than the other. Other gyms Ive been to seem to be much more consistent with their bouldering ratings. Also, because its a really family friendly place, sometimes there are little kids just running everywhere, running under climbers, etc., and the staff usually dont say anything to the parents about this. Could use some improvement there.
